Friends, listen. When you go to the book of Romans and any commentary that you pick up, you know, it's the book of Romans chapter 16. Oh, it's the end. Isn't it funny that it's has it has the least amount of commentary by commentators? Though those are biblical scholars, they have the least amount to say. You want to know why? Because Paul doesn't talk any doctrine at all. It's all love, heart, feelings, and emotions that he's speaking in his farewell address. He is saying things here that begin to tenderize your heart. And so we can't put this study in chapter 16 in three points and two illustrations and and these meanings of this No, can't do it. Why? Because it'd be as though we're invading some very dear personal letter that someone would write to the other and insert ourselves and say, "I don't think you should have used that word there. Or how come you didn't DO THREE POINTS ON THAT ONE?" NO, you know what? This is Paul saying to them, "I love you guys." And I am speaking to you personally, he's saying.

Verse 3 goes on to say greet Priscilla and Aquila. I find this fascinating. Whenever you hear Priscilla and Aquila mentioned, Priscilla is always mentioned first. What does that mean? It means that she probably has the influence first. It probably means perhaps that she came to Christ first and then her husband Aquila. But this couple were amazing. They were disciplers of other believers. THEY LOVED TAKING PEOPLE in and strengthen them in the word of God. One of them is Apollos. Do you remember the the man the young man Apollos? Apollos was a tremendous orator. I mean this guy could read a menu and people would get saved. But he didn't have theology all that straight and guess who came and straightened him out? Priscilla and Aquila sat him down and said buddy dude you've been anointed but you're really dumb about a lot of the stuff in the Bible. We're going to help you with THAT AND THEY DISCIPLED HIM. He says in verse 11, um Greet Herodion my countryman. So, this is interesting because when Paul says my countryman the guy's got a Greek name. So, he must have been a Jew that was somehow paganized and he's come back to faith in Jesus because Paul calls him my countryman. So, that's pretty cool. This Jew that Paul is referring to was a a Jew who had grown up in what was man-made Judaism then. But, was given a Greek name. I'd like to hear his story. How did that happen? I mean, why wasn't he named Samuel? Or Ezekiel? Or Yohanan? No. No, he was named this pagan name. But, he's come to Messiah and Paul says, "My fellow countryman."

Verse 22, I This is cool. This is Paul's secretary. Cuz you I wouldn't have the time to get into it, but you know how Paul had a horrible vision. Did you know that? Um he writes in another place that you have seen I've written this epistle with my own hand, and you have seen that I have had to write with you with giant letters. Think of that. And it says here that Tertius, who wrote this epistle, greet you in the Lord. So, Paul spoke it, and he's writing.
